Camshaft oil seal: replacement

Special tools and workshop equipment required
t  Torque wrench kit -SAT 8010-, see equivalent → Anchor
t  Hose clamp -T10051-, see equivalent → Anchor
t  Extractor -T10052A-, see equivalent → Anchor
t  Guide sleeve -T20081B-, see equivalent → Anchor
t  Extractor kit -T20143-, see equivalent → Anchor

Removing
–  Remove poly V-belt → Chapter.
–  Remove toothed belt → Chapter.
   
–  Extract the bolts -1- of the camshaft wheel.
–  Remove the camshaft wheel from the hub.

–  Loosen the securing bolt -1- of the hub, use the counterhold -T10051- .
–  Loosen by 2 turns the attachment bolt of the hub.

–  Fit the extraction tool -T10052A- and line up with the openings of the hub and screw down the bolts -1- .
–  Hold the hexagonal (e/c 30) of the extraction tool -T10052A- and tighten the bolt -2- evenly until the hub comes away from the camshaft cone.
–  Take camshaft hub off.

–  Place the seal extractor -T20143- between the crankshaft and the sealing ring, as shown in the figure. Now search for a pressure point on the other side, lift until the seal is released and, take care the the shaft is not damaged in the process.
Replacing
  Note
The seal lip of the seal should not be further oiled or greased.
–  Clean contact surface and sealing surface.
–  Remove any oil remains from the camshaft journals using a clean cloth.
–  Cover the camshaft cone groove (for ex. With cellophane)
–  Insert seal in adapter -T20081/3- and fit the unit in the camshaft. Also fit the adaptor -T20081/5-.

–  Insert the seal until the limit with the pressure element of the adaptor -T20081/1- and the M12x1.5x65 bolt.
–  Fit the camshaft hub.

–  Tighten securing bolt -1- to 100 Nm (use counter holder -T10051-).

–  Push camshaft toothed belt pulley onto hub.
  Note
The cogged part -arrow- of the camshaft cogwheel should face upwards.
–  Align the camshaft wheel to the centre position in the stripped holes.
–  Screw in the bolts -1- without tightening.
–  Immobilise the hub using the retention tool -T20102-.
–  Notched belt, fitting, tensioning → Chapter.
